[0030] The present invention will be further described in detail below in conjunction with the accompanying drawings, so that those skilled in the art can implement it with reference to the description.

[0031] Figure 1 ~ Figure 3 An implementation form according to the present invention is shown, which includes the following steps:

[0032] Step 1): collect the swiping data of the passenger IC card, and record the location information of the bus in real time at the same time. In this example, refer to figure 1 , using the on-board terminal read-write device to collect card swiping data, the terminal read-write device is a POS card reader, and the on-board GPS system is used to record the real-time location information of the bus, wherein the terminal read-write device and the GPS system identity information interact Correlation, that is, the POS machine of the car corresponds to the identity information of the GPS system of the car. Abstract

The invention discloses a method for predicting the bus taking passenger flow. The method comprises the following steps: 1, collecting card swiping data of IC cards of passengers, and recording positional information of a bus in real time; 2, obtaining names of stops which the bus passes through and time when the bus arrives at and leaves the stops; 3, obtaining the names of the stops where the passengers take the bus, the time when the passengers take the bus and bus information; 4, judging the stops where the passengers get off the bus; 5, calculating OD data of bus passenger flow and passenger flow in traffic zones according to OD data of daily outgoing of the passengers, and multiplying the OD data of the bus passenger flow with the outgoing coefficient, so that OD data of passenger flow of all bus routes are obtained, then obtaining the outgoing characteristics of all the passengers, and predicting the bus taking passenger flow in the future time according to the outgoing characteristics. By means of the method, the technical problem that the bus taking passenger flow is not easy to predict in real time is solved, and great guiding significance is achieved for making bus dispatching plans and optimizing urban public transportation systems and assisting in bus operation policy making.

Description

technical field [0001] The invention relates to the technical field of intelligent transportation. More specifically, the present invention relates to a method for predicting bus travel passenger flow. Background technique [0002] At present, collecting OD data of passengers in the bus system is still one of the problems that limit the decision-making and planning of bus dispatching. Passenger information data is huge, real-time update is fast, and passenger flow characteristics change rapidly. These characteristics make manual collection have certain limitations. Therefore, the intelligent method of dynamically acquiring OD data is gradually introduced into this area and plays a role. The real-time acquisition, processing and analysis of dynamic bus passenger flow data is the focus and difficulty of current research, and it needs to be updated and processed continuously with time.
